A successive summer and fall experiments were conducted to study the effect of deficit irrigation growing
seasons on the squash water status, total fruit yield and water use efficiency (WUE) in saline soil (ECe
12.6 dS m−1). Three treatment levels of actual evapotranspiration (ETc) were tested in each season. The
irrigations treatments were: (1) control, (100%) where irrigation was applied in order to avoid any considerable
soil water deficit. (2) DI85%, where deficit irrigation (85% of control irrigation regime) was applied
and (3) DI70%, where 70% of the control regime was applied. In well-watered conditions seasonal water
use by squash was 479 over 86 days in summer and 306 mm over 91 days in fall season, respectively.
Interaction between season and deficit irrigation treatment significantly affected plant water status as
evaluated by relative water content, canopy temperature, photosynthesis efficiency. Leaf area index (LAI),
total soluble solid (TSS), harvest index (HI), water-use efficiency, fruit weight, and fruit length have also
been affected.
